Open Secret Raises ₹50 Cr Led By Desai Brothers To Scale Offline Beyond 500 Outlets

D2C healthy snacking brand Open Secret raised ₹50 Cr (₹30 Cr primary equity) led by Desai Brothers Group to expand offline distribution and push into savoury snacks. The brand runs at ₹200 Cr ARR with 10% MoM growth, targeting ₹1,000 Cr ARR in three years while staying EBITDA profitable.
